linux什么情况下用命令
-
使用命令行是在Linux系统中进行操作的标准方式。下面是一些常见的情况下使用Linux命令的例子:
1. 文件和目录管理:使用命令来创建、复制、移动和删除文件和目录。例如,使用”mkdir”命令创建目录,使用”ls”命令列出文件和目录,使用”cp”命令复制文件或目录,使用”mv”命令移动文件或目录,使用”rm”命令删除文件或目录等。
2. 系统管理:使用命令来管理系统的各种配置和运行。例如,使用”top”命令查看系统进程,使用”reboot”命令重新启动系统,使用”shutdown”命令关机,使用”useradd”命令创建用户,使用”passwd”命令更改用户密码等。
3. 网络管理:使用命令来管理网络连接和通信。例如,使用”ifconfig”命令配置网络接口,使用”ping”命令测试网络连通性,使用”ssh”命令远程登录其他计算机,使用”wget”命令下载文件等。
4. 软件管理:使用命令来安装、升级和删除软件包。例如,使用”apt-get”命令在Debian或Ubuntu系统上安装软件包,使用”yum”命令在Red Hat或CentOS系统上安装软件包,使用”dpkg”命令管理.deb包等。
5. 日志和故障排除:使用命令来查看系统日志和诊断问题。例如,使用”tail”命令实时查看日志文件,使用”grep”命令在日志中查找特定关键词,使用”dmesg”命令查看内核消息,使用”netstat”命令查看网络连接等。
总之,几乎所有的Linux系统管理任务都可以通过命令行完成。命令行提供了更高级、更灵活和更强大的操作方式,尤其适合对细节和定制性要求较高的用户和管理员。
2年前 -
Linux是一个开源的操作系统,使用命令行是其最主要的操作方法之一。在以下情况下,使用命令行可以更加高效和方便:
1. 管理系统:使用命令行可以更方便地进行系统管理任务,如安装和卸载软件、设置网络参数、查看和修改系统配置文件等。命令行可以提供更精细的控制和配置选项,高级用户更喜欢使用命令行来管理系统。
2. 批处理任务:命令行可以用于执行批量任务和自动化任务。通过编写脚本,可以实现自动化的系统管理和任务处理,比如定时备份文件、定期清理临时文件、自动化部署等。
3. 网络和服务器管理:在网络和服务器环境中,命令行是一种非常便捷的管理方式。通过SSH远程登录到服务器,可以使用命令行轻松管理和监控服务器,进行文件传输、进程控制、日志查看等操作。
4. 故障排除和系统维护:当系统出现故障或需要进行系统维护时,命令行是一种非常有效和强大的工具。通过命令行可以查看系统日志、定位故障原因、重启服务、修复文件系统等操作,提供更直接和精细的控制和调试能力。
5. 学习和深入了解系统:对于Linux爱好者和系统管理员来说,通过使用命令行可以更深入地了解系统的工作原理和内部机制。命令行提供了许多强大的工具和命令,可以使用这些工具进行系统调试、性能分析、网络监控等任务,从而更好地掌握和管理系统。同时,通过学习命令行的使用,可以提高对Linux操作系统的理解和掌握水平。
综上所述,Linux系统中使用命令行可以加快系统管理、批处理任务、网络和服务器管理、故障排除和系统维护,同时也可以用于学习和深入了解系统。对于Linux用户来说,熟练使用命令行是一项必备的技能。
2年前 -
Linux中使用命令有很多的情况,以下是几个常见的情况:
1. 安装软件和包管理:Linux提供了各种包管理器,如apt、yum、dnf等,用于安装、更新和卸载软件包。使用命令可以从软件仓库中获取所需的软件包,然后进行安装和管理。
2. 系统配置和管理:命令行界面是最常用的配置和管理Linux系统的方式。通过命令可以设置网络配置、文件权限、用户和组管理、服务启停等。例如,使用ifconfig命令可以配置网络接口,使用chmod命令可以修改文件权限。
3. 文件和目录操作:命令行提供了很多用于文件和目录操作的命令,如ls、cp、mv、rm等。通过这些命令可以创建、编辑、复制、移动和删除文件和目录。
4. 系统监控和故障排除:命令行提供了一些用于监控系统资源和排查故障的命令,如top、free、dmesg等。使用这些命令可以了解系统的运行状态,查看系统日志和错误信息,并定位和解决问题。
5. 批处理和脚本编写:命令行是批处理和脚本编写的重要工具。通过编写Shell脚本,可以将多个命令组合在一起,并定时执行、自动化任务和处理大批量数据等。
这些只是一些常见的情况,实际上在Linux中,几乎所有的操作都可以通过命令行来完成。命令行提供了更灵活、更高效的操作方式,尤其在服务器管理和系统维护方面具有重要意义。对于初学者来说,可能需要花费一些时间来熟悉和掌握常用的命令,但一旦掌握之后,将会发现命令行的强大和便捷。
2年前